## Overview of Hashflow (HFT)
Hashflow (HFT) — the native token of the decentralized exchange (DEX) Hashflow, launched in 2021 on Ethereum and expanded to a multi-chain format (BNB Chain, Polygon, Avalanche, Arbitrum, Optimism). Hashflow uses the RFQ (Request-for-Quote) model, ensuring slippage-free trading with professional market makers, low fees, and MEV protection. HFT is used for:
- Governance through Hashflow DAO.
- Staking for rewards and discounts on trading fees.
- Liquidity in pools and revenue distribution to market makers.
The platform is integrated with DeFi protocols (Aave, Curve) and supports tokens, NFTs, RWA. The project raised $28 million from Dragonfly Capital, Electric Capital, Binance Labs and is traded on Binance, Coinbase, KuCoin, Gate.io, MEXC.

## Fundamental factors
- Positive:
- Unique RFQ model: slippage-free trading, MEV protection.
- Multi-chain support: Ethereum, Polygon, Avalanche, Arbitrum, Optimism.
- Ecosystem: TVL ~$50 million, integration with Aave, Curve, 1inch.
- Support: Binance Labs, Dragonfly Capital, listing on 20+ exchanges.
- Bullish sentiment: 60% of posts on X are optimistic (@hashflow, @Cryptobullmaker).
- Risks:
- Volatility: a drop of 4.4% in a day, cyber attack (July 4, 2025).
- Competition with Uniswap, Curve, dYdX in the DEX segment.
- Token unlock: 450 million in circulation out of 1 billion, selling pressure possible.
- Low activity on Reddit, weak marketing.
